What Are Electric Powered Tractors?

Electric powered tractors are agricultural vehicles that run on electricity instead of conventional fuel. They use rechargeable batteries or hybrid systems to power motors that perform traditional tractor tasks such as plowing, tilling, hauling, and planting.

Unlike diesel-powered tractors, electric powered tractors operate quietly, with fewer moving parts, which reduces maintenance costs and improves operational efficiency.

Benefits of Electric Powered Tractors

 Environmentally Friendly

One of the biggest advantages of electric powered tractors is their ability to reduce carbon emissions. By eliminating diesel fuel consumption, these tractors contribute to cleaner air and sustainable farming practices.

Reduced Operating Costs

Electric tractors save money in the long run. They have lower fuel costs and require less maintenance because electric motors have fewer moving components than internal combustion engines.

Quiet and Efficient

Noise pollution is a concern for traditional tractors, but electric powered tractors  operate silently. This benefits both farmers and nearby livestock, creating a more peaceful farming environment.

 High Performance and Reliability

Modern electric powered tractors are designed to handle demanding farm work. They provide consistent torque, power, and performance, making them suitable for small and large-scale operations alike.

Types of Electric Powered Tractors

Compact Electric Tractors

Ideal for small farms, orchards, and vineyards, these tractors offer maneuverability and precision in confined spaces.

Medium-Duty Electric Tractors

Designed for general farm work, they balance power and efficiency for a variety of tasks including tilling, hauling, and planting.

Heavy-Duty Electric Tractors

These tractors provide maximum power for large-scale farms and commercial agricultural operations, capable of handling large implements and heavy loads efficiently.

FAQs

How long can electric tractors operate on a single charge?

Depending on the model and tasks, electric tractors typically operate 6–12 hours on a full charge.

Are electric tractors suitable for heavy farm work?

Yes, heavy-duty electric tractors are designed to handle demanding farm operations with comparable power to diesel tractors.

Do electric tractors require special maintenance?

Maintenance is generally easier than diesel tractors, focusing on battery care, motor inspection, and software updates.

Can electric tractors be charged with solar power?

Yes, solar-powered charging systems are increasingly popular, offering a sustainable energy source for electric tractors.
